On opening, re-roll your rug pile out and leave in a warm room for 24 hours before putting in place. This will help to reduce wrinkles and curling from packing. Use a slip-resist pad to help keep your rug in place and provide additional protection for hard floors. Before using any cleaning products on your rug, test an inconspicuous area first for colour fastness. Do not pull any loose threads, please cut carefully with scissors to remove. Avoid prolonged exposure to direct sunlight as this may cause fading of some dyes. Turn your rug regularly to ensure even wear. Clean spills immediately by blotting with a clean dry white cloth - do not rub. A small amount of fibre loss is normal on a new rug. Latex is used in the making of this rug. May be carefully vacuumed using a floor or brush attachment.

A Legacy of Home Comfort Dunelm's Journey

Dunelm isn't just another store; it's a British legacy. Kicked off in 1979 by the dynamic duo, Bill and Jeany Adderley, what began as a simple market stall in Leicester transformed into one of the UK's most prominent home furnishings retailers.

Fast forward a bit, and their first brick-and-mortar store sprang to life in Leicester in 1984. Dunelm didn't stop there, making waves throughout the decades, innovating and expanding, launching an online shopping experience, and securing its place on the London Stock Exchange.
